Question : Hi! I got a burn 2 days back and I applied Silverex but the blister still exists. Though there is no pain. Please advise if I continue using it or apply something else.

Bullous lesions commonly occur after burn. If the bulla is tense,then it remains for long time. You may prick the bulla with sterilised pin and remove the liquid. Do not remove the skin. Let the skin remain there and apply silverex cream on the lesion. You may take a short course of antibiotic and antiinflammatory drugs. I hope you might get relief in few days.
